Moxibustion is a method of using moxa sticks (generally called clear moxa sticks) made of moxa wool, lighting one end of the moxa stick, and then fumigating or burning the acupuncture points. If moxa sticks (generally called medicinal moxa sticks) made by adding warm and aromatic drugs to moxa are used for fumigation, it is called "medicinal stick moxibustion". The method of moxa stick moxibustion is mainly to hang the burning moxa stick on the acupuncture points to be moxibustioned. During moxibustion, the lit end should be about 3 cm away from the skin. Generally, each acupoint is moxibustioned for about 10 minutes, until the skin becomes warm and red, with a warm feeling, but without causing burning pain or burns to the skin. There are two methods of moxibustion: mild moxibustion and sparrow pecking moxibustion.

Mild moxibustion: When performing moxibustion, light one end of the moxa stick and aim it at the acupoint or affected area to be moxibustioned, about 2-3 cm away from the skin, and fumigate it. Figure 150. The best time for fumigation is when the patient feels a local warmth without any burning pain. Usually each part is moxibustioned for 5-7 minutes until the skin turns red. For patients who faint or have local dullness of perception, the doctor can separate the middle and index fingers and place them on both sides of the moxibustion area. In this way, the doctor can measure the local heat level of the patient through the feeling of his fingers, so as to adjust the moxibustion distance at any time and prevent burns.
